After breakfast, transfer to Stone Town for a guided walking tour of this UNESCO World Heritage Site. Explore the narrow streets, visit the House of Wonders, Old Fort, and the moving Slave Market Memorial. Browse the local markets and spice shops. Enjoy lunch at a rooftop restaurant overlooking the harbor. Return to your beach resort. Evening at leisure.
Morning spice plantation tour - discover why Zanzibar is called the "Spice Island." See, smell, and taste cloves, nutmeg, cinnamon, vanilla, cardamom, and more. Learn about the island's spice trade history. Traditional Swahili lunch included. Afternoon free for beach activities - swimming, sunbathing, or water sports. Overnight at beach resort.
Full day excursion to Mnemba Atoll, one of East Africa's premier snorkeling destinations. Sail on a traditional dhow to this marine conservation area. Snorkel among colorful coral reefs teeming with tropical fish, and possibly spot dolphins and sea turtles. Seafood barbecue lunch on a sandbank. Return to resort in the afternoon.
